Basic Metal Finishing - Frequently, the finishing of metal is essential for aesthetic reasons or for clean-room application. It really is among the most effective processes simply because of its use in intensifying the natural attractiveness of the item, such as, motor bike parts, vehicle parts or cookware. Aside from that, lots of clean-rooms need a polished finish so as to minimize the penetrability of the metal surfaces which could cause debris to gather and contaminate. A great instance of this use could be in vacuum chambers.

You will discover a good number of ways to polish metal, and we are going to look at examples of the procedures involved. Various metals can be polished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ose made buffing machines. A buffing compound or paste can be applied, that might consist of ch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its somewhat high viscidness is amongst the time intensive. In contrast, products constructed from non-ferrous metal are generally more amenable to polishing, because they call for the minimum number of processes.

A decreased pad speed is used should a high quality mirror finish is obligatory. Polishing buffs smothered in compound will be markedly affected by the force on the surface of the polishing p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face could be increased to a precise scope, however surpassing the ideal amount of force not just cuts down the quality level of the process, but also degrades effectiveness, might cause wear on the part, plus there is in addition a significant overheating of the items being worked on, on account of friction. For thin material, it is higher temperature (and the relating flexibility of the material) that may cause elements to flex, bend or twist. In general, it will take an expert technician to consider every one of these elements to both avoid harm to the metal part and to operate efficiently. To be able to appreciably enhance the standard of the resultant surface, the polishing action ought to be completed with a reduced amount of aggression and not a large amount of pressure so that you may finally complete a surface that doesn't have any scores or marks brought about by the finishing process, subsequently ending up with a shiny mirror finish.
